Output f53bed3512028c5ec73ba88e2cfe64a0869e9a4a8de2001fe8d69ac05384d5fe:7

value
134379
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1af59cf4101b0a54f6989edc944e3aacaf97b0f OP_EQUALVERIFY OP_CHECKSIG
address
1HCWfYTqR3xBmUPzmvM6jeCiRzVqF8eDJn
transaction
f53bed3512028c5ec73ba88e2cfe64a0869e9a4a8de2001fe8d69ac05384d5fe
confirmations
278709
spent
true